Benefits of Environmentally Friendly Paving Materials

Utilizing materials like permeable paving blocks or warm-mix asphalt can offer:

  • Better drainage systems: Reducing runoff issues and pollution
  • Improved air quality: Lowering energy requirements and emissions
  • Heat island mitigation: Contributing to comfortable urban spaces

Counting the Costs of Subpar Paving

Businesses might pay a higher price in the long run if they opt for subpar paving, which can lead to:

  • Frequent repairs: Causing operational disruptions and cost overruns
  • Decreased property value: A shabby exterior reflecting on the business’s image
  • Higher insurance premiums: Due to increased risk factors from poor road surfaces
